* General Mills Inc. said profit from operations rose 2.2% to $197.9 million, or 68 cents, in line with expectations. Sales rose 4.3% to $1.9 billion, led by demand for its snacks and yogurt.
* Bed Bath & Beyond Inc. said profit rose 28% in its fiscal third quarter to $40.7 million, or 14 cents a share, matching forecasts, as sales grew 25% to $609.5 million.
* Billionaire Paul Allen sold 1.5 million shares of USA Networks Inc. for nearly $31 million last month, according to a regulatory filing.
* British liquor giant Allied Domecq said it has agreed to buy the Mumm and Perrier-Jouet champagne makers from Hicks, Muse, Tate & Furst Inc. for $500 million, betting that small acquisitions offer a safer way to grow than bidding for Seagram.
